|Disaggregation of Revenue by Segment
|The following tables summarize the Company’s revenues by type and reportable segment for the years ended December 31, 2023, 2022, and 2021:
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Year Ended December 31, 2023
|
|
(In thousands of U.S. Dollars)
|
Technology Sales
|
|
|
Image Enhancement and Maintenance Services
|
|
|
Technology Rentals
|
|
|
Finance
Income
|
|
|
Total
|
|
Content Solutions Segment
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Film Remastering and Distribution
|
$
|
|
—
|
|
|
$
|
|
118,637
|
|
|
$
|
|
|
—
|
|
|
$
|
|
—
|
|
|
$
|
|
118,637
|
|
Other Content Solutions
|
|
|
—
|
|
|
|
|
8,061
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
8,061
|
|
|
|
|
—
|
|
|
|
|
126,698
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
126,698
|
|
Technology Products and Services Segment
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
System Sales
|
|
|
93,271
|
|
|
|
|
—
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
93,271
|
|
System Rentals
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
|
75,566
|
|
|
|
|
—
|
|
|
|
|
75,566
|
|
Maintenance
|
|
|
—
|
|
|
|
|
56,737
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
56,737
|
|
Finance Income
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
|
—
|
|
|
|
|
8,729
|
|
|
|
|
8,729
|
|
|
|
|
93,271
|
|
|
|
|
56,737
|
|
|
|
|
|
75,566
|
|
|
|
|
8,729
|
|
|
|
|
234,303
|
|
Sub-total for reportable segments
|
|
|
93,271
|
|
|
|
|
183,435
|
|
|
|
|
|
75,566
|
|
|
|
|
8,729
|
|
|
|
|
361,001
|
|
All Other
|
|
|
7,521
|
|
|
|
|
6,317
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
13,838
|
|
Total
|
$
|
|
100,792
|
|
|
$
|
|
189,752
|
|
|
$
|
|
|
75,566
|
|
|
$
|
|
8,729
|
|
|
$
|
|
374,839
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Year Ended December 31, 2022
|
|
(In thousands of U.S. Dollars)
|
Technology Sales
|
|
|
Image Enhancement and Maintenance Services
|
|
|
Technology Rentals
|
|
|
Finance
Income
|
|
|
Total
|
|
Content Solutions Segment
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Film Remastering and Distribution
|
$
|
|
—
|
|
|
$
|
|
94,867
|
|
|
$
|
|
|
—
|
|
|
$
|
|
—
|
|
|
$
|
|
94,867
|
|
Other Content Solutions
|
|
|
—
|
|
|
|
|
6,935
|
|
|
|
|
|
18
|
|
|
|
|
—
|
|
|
|
|
6,953
|
|
|
|
|
—
|
|
|
|
|
101,802
|
|
|
|
|
|
18
|
|
|
|
|
—
|
|
|
|
|
101,820
|
|
Technology Products and Services Segment
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
System Sales
|
|
|
65,510
|
|
|
|
|
—
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
65,510
|
|
System Rentals
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
|
61,768
|
|
|
|
|
—
|
|
|
|
|
61,768
|
|
Maintenance
|
|
|
—
|
|
|
|
|
56,608
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
56,608
|
|
Finance Income
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
|
—
|
|
|
|
|
8,482
|
|
|
|
|
8,482
|
|
|
|
|
65,510
|
|
|
|
|
56,608
|
|
|
|
|
|
61,768
|
|
|
|
|
8,482
|
|
|
|
|
192,368
|
|
Sub-total for reportable segments
|
|
|
65,510
|
|
|
|
|
158,410
|
|
|
|
|
|
61,786
|
|
|
|
|
8,482
|
|
|
|
|
294,188
|
|
All Other
|
|
|
3,648
|
|
|
|
|
2,969
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
6,617
|
|
Total
|
$
|
|
69,158
|
|
|
$
|
|
161,379
|
|
|
$
|
|
|
61,786
|
|
|
$
|
|
8,482
|
|
|
$
|
|
300,805
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Year Ended December 31, 2021
|
|
(In thousands of U.S. Dollars)
|
Technology Sales
|
|
|
Image Enhancement and Maintenance Services
|
|
|
Technology Rentals
|
|
|
Finance
Income
|
|
|
Total
|
|
Content Solutions Segment
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
Film Remastering and Distribution
|
$
|
|
—
|
|
|
$
|
|
70,659
|
|
|
$
|
|
|
—
|
|
|
$
|
|
—
|
|
|
$
|
|
70,659
|
|
Other Content Solutions
|
|
|
—
|
|
|
|
|
5,724
|
|
|
|
|
|
606
|
|
|
|
|
—
|
|
|
|
|
6,330
|
|
|
|
|
—
|
|
|
|
|
76,383
|
|
|
|
|
|
606
|
|
|
|
|
—
|
|
|
|
|
76,989
|
|
Technology Products and Services Segment
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
System Sales
|
|
|
62,637
|
|
|
|
|
—
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
62,637
|
|
System Rentals
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
|
46,184
|
|
|
|
|
—
|
|
|
|
|
46,184
|
|
Maintenance
|
|
|
—
|
|
|
|
|
53,339
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
53,339
|
|
Finance Income
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
|
—
|
|
|
|
|
10,792
|
|
|
|
|
10,792
|
|
|
|
|
62,637
|
|
|
|
|
53,339
|
|
|
|
|
|
46,184
|
|
|
|
|
10,792
|
|
|
|
|
172,952
|
|
Sub-total for reportable segments
|
|
|
62,637
|
|
|
|
|
129,722
|
|
|
|
|
|
46,790
|
|
|
|
|
10,792
|
|
|
|
|
249,941
|
|
All Other
|
|
|
3,516
|
|
|
|
|
1,426
|
|
|
|
|
|
—
|
|
|
|
|
—
|
|
|
|
|
4,942
|
|
Total
|
$
|
|
66,153
|
|
|
$
|
|
131,148
|
|
|
$
|
|
|
46,790
|
|
|
$
|
|
10,792
|
|
|
$
|
|
254,883
|